North America Dermatology Diagnostic Devices Market Segmentation and Market Companies
Segments
- On the basis of diagnostic device type, the North America Dermatology Diagnostic Devices market can be segmented into imaging devices, dermatoscopes, microscopes, and trichoscopes. Imaging devices are further categorized into magnetic resonance imaging (MRI) and ultrasound imaging devices. Dermatoscopes are segmented into contact-type dermatoscopes, hybrid dermatoscopes, and non-contact dermatoscopes.
- When considering the application, the market can be divided into skin cancer diagnosis, hair removal, psoriasis diagnosis, wrinkle diagnosis, skin resurfacing, and others. Skin cancer diagnosis holds a significant share in the market due to the rising incidence of skin cancer cases in the region.
- Based on end-users, the market is segmented into hospitals, clinics, research centers, and others. Hospitals are the largest end-users of dermatology diagnostic devices due to the increasing number of patients visiting hospitals for skin-related issues.
Market Players
- Some of the key market players in the North America Dermatology Diagnostic Devices market include Carl Zeiss AG, Leica Microsystems, Mela Sciences, Inc., Michelson Diagnostics, Ltd., and Fotofinder Systems, Inc. These companies are focusing on strategic collaborations, acquisitions, and product launches to strengthen their market position.
- Other prominent players in the market are Stratech Scientific Ltd., Bomtech, AMD Global Telemedicine, Inc., and Cambridge Research & Instrumentation, Inc. These players are investing in research and development activities to introduce innovative diagnostic devices in the market.
